US Jobs US Jobs     UK Jobs UK Jobs     EU Jobs EU Jobs

   

Software Engineer III - Java/Python/AWS Developer

We have an exciting and rewarding opportunity for you to take your software engineering career to the next level.

As a Software Engineer III at JPMorgan Chase within the Corporate Technology, you serve as a seasoned member of an agile team to design and deliver trusted market-leading technology products in a secure, stable, and scalable way.

You are responsible for carrying out critical technology solutions across multiple technical areas within various business functions in support of the firm's business objectives.

Job responsibilities


* Designs and implements scalable, secure, and cost-effective AWS infrastructure solutions.


* Develops and maintains infrastructure as code (IaC) using tools such as Terraform, CloudFormation, or AWS CDK.


* Monitors and optimizes the performance, availability, and scalability of AWS infrastructure.


* Implements and manages security best practices, including identity and access management (IAM), encryption, and network security.


* Automates infrastructure provisioning, configuration, and deployment processes.


* Identifies opportunities for cost optimization and implement strategies to reduce AWS spending.


* Develops and maintain scripts and tools to enhance operational efficiency.


* Works closely with cross-functional teams, including developers, DevOps, and security, to support project requirements and deliverables.


* Provides technical guidance and support to team members and stakeholders.


* Stays up-to-date with the latest AWS services, features, and best practices.


* Participates in continuous learning and professional development opportunities.

Required qualifications, capabilities, and skills


* Formal training or certification on software engineering concepts and 3+ years applied experience


* Proficient in programming languages like Java or Python, frameworks like Spring Boot, and database querying languages


* Experience in developing, debugging, and maintaining code in a large corporate environment with one or more modern programming languages and database querying languages


* Solid understanding of agile methodologies such as CI/CD, Application Resiliency, and Security


* Demonstrated knowledge of software applications and technical processes within a technical discipline (e.g., cloud, artificial intelligence, machine learning, mobile, etc.)


* Proven experience as an AWS Infrastructure Engineer or similar role.


* Strong knowledge of AWS services, including EC2, ECS, S3, RDS, VPC, IAM, Lambda, and CloudWatch.


* Familiarity with DevOps practices and tools, including CI/CD pipelines and version control systems (e.g., Git)


* Solid understanding of Java design patterns and data structures


* Familiarity with RESTful APIs and web services

Preferred qualifications, capabilities, and skills


* AWS Certified Solutions Architect or AWS Certified DevOps Engineer certification


* Experience with infras...




Share Job